MOSAIC is an applied math seminar that I co-founded and co-organize. It is aimed at connecting graduate students and postdocs across the Midwest. We emphasize collaborative growth, impactful research, and professional development in applied mathematics through building a community of interdisciplinary researchers. The purpose is to allow early career researchers to share the work that they are doing, provide opportunity for questions and connections, and to spread knowledge as well as information about opportunities such as conferences within our region.
The seminar will be held every second Tuesday of each month from October to December and February to May. All talks will be over Zoom and will be around 30 minutes long with time for discussion afterwards.
